    Switch between input sources

    To switch between input sources, do one of the following:

    • Use the menu entry: Click on the menu entry in the menu bar, and then choose the input source. If an input source is dimmed, the current application does not support it.

    • Use the Caps Lock key: Press the caps lock shift key to switch between a non-Latin input (such as the Chinese or Korean) source and an input source Latin (for example, French or English).

      To use this method, you must select the option "use Caps Lock to toggle to and from" in the stream of input methods. Choose the Apple menu > System Preferences, click keyboard, and then click input methods.

    • Use keyboard shortcuts: Press control-Option-space bar to select the source of the following entry in the menu entry, or control-space to select the previous input source.

    I understand that you have found some suggestions on editing the registry - they aren't so bad. If you don't want to download all of the files that allow you to disable the LOCKING of the capital LETTERS, you can create it by yourself:

    1. Press the Windows key + R > type notepad , and then press enter
    2. Paste to Notepad:

      Windows Registry Editor Version 5.00

      [H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\Keyboard Layout]
      "Scancode Map" = hex: 00, 00, 00, 00, 00, 00, 00, 00, 02, 00, 00, 00, 00, 00, 3A, 00, 00, 00, 00, 00

    3. File > record under...
      • Select to Save as: all files
      • Enter the file name : disable_caps_lock.reg
      • Click Save
    4. Right-click on the created file > merge
    5. Restart your system

    In case you want to turn CAPS LOCK on again, you must remove this registry entry, so you must do the following:

    1. Press the Windows key + R > type regedit and press enter
    2. Go to H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\Keyboard Layout
    3. Right click on the Card of Scancode > delete
    4. Restart your system

    I guess that it is perhaps the only way to turn off the CAPS LOCK.

    In case you still don't want to do this, Windows 7 offers something different to disable the LOCKING of the upper CASE. You can turn the ToggleKeys, then you will hear a beep when you press CAPS LOCK. To do this follow these steps:

    1. Press Start > Control Panel > access > easy access Center > make the keyboard easier to use
    2. Check the box to enable the ToggleKeys

    In the days of DOS, the print screen button to print the screen. But
    in all versions of Windows, it works differently and the name of
    the key is now an anachronism. The key is not to print the screen.
    PrtScrn captures the entire screen and Alt-PrtScrn captures activate
    window.

    Either a capture of the image in the Windows Clipboard. Once it is in
    the Clipboard, you can paste (Ctrl + V) into any application that
    supports graphics (Windows Paint, other graphics software, even your)
    favorite text processing). You can change or add to the image you
    like, then print it out.

    This ability to manipulate the image in a program before printing
    is an improvement on the original method of printing the whole back.
    But if you like that old return facility, there are several
    freeware/shareware programs from third parties which can do, such as
    PrintKey2000 to
    http://www.Sharewarejunkies.com/00zwd2/printkey2000.htm

  • Caps lock key and its associated

    Any way to associate a sound to hit the SHIFT key?  How many times have you accidentally hit that caps lock key only lines of discovery 2 later that it was a mistake?

    Thank you

    You can go to control panel, accessibility, make the keyboard easier to use. Check the turn on the ToggleKeys. You will hear a beep when you press SHIFT CAPS LOCK, Numlock or SCROLLLOCK.
